This quote suggests a personal belief in a higher power, identifying that power as Nature rather than a traditional deity. It resonates with individuals who find spiritual or transcendent experiences in observing the natural world. It reflects a reverence for the intricacies and beauty of the natural environment, emphasizing that this deep connection to nature serves as a spiritual foundation. The quote highlights the belief that divinity can exist outside of organized religion, inviting individuals to find spiritual solace in the wonders of the natural world.